Dimitri Payet's stunning last-minute free kick clinched France a 3-2 win in an entertaining friendly against Cameroon in Nantes.
West Ham midfielder Payet picked up where he had left off in the Premier League this season to steal the plaudits after Maxim Choupo-Moting's late equaliser looked to have sealed Cameroon a draw at Stade de la Beaujoire.
Blaise Matuidi's first-half opener had been cancelled out by Cameroon striker Vincent Aboubakar before Olivier Giroud gave Les Bleus an interval lead.
Cameroon were first to threaten after a cagey opening when Karl Toko Ekambi's 13th-minute shot from outside the penalty area was turned away by France goalkeeper Hugo Lloris in the bottom corner.
But the home side took a 20th-minute lead through Matuidi's volley from the centre of the penalty area after Kingsley Coman's brilliant run and cross from the left.
Cameroon drew level a minute later with a superb move involving Eyong Enoh, whose through ball found Allan Nyom and the overlapping full-back's excellent low cross to the far post was swept home first time by Aboubakar.
Nyom was in the thick of the action again, this time at the other end, in the 37th minute when his superbly-timed tackle in the area denied Matuidi a clear shot on goal.
But France regained the lead four minutes later with another eye-catching goal created by Juventus midfielder Paul Pogba and finished with aplomb by Arsenal striker Giroud.
Pogba beat his man out wide on the right and swung in a pin-point cross that Giroud expertly side-footed home on the volley.
